On Tue, 5 Nov 1996, Ben Darnell wrote:

> if LFN is set to Y (either with the dos set command or djgpp.env),
> then yes.  This is disabled by default because in v2.00, certain
> programs (make and info) didn't work right with lfn=y.  Have these
> bugs been fixed in 2.01?

If you cared to download the latest ports of Texinfo (txi390b.zip) and 
Make (mak375b.zip), then you shouldn't have any LFN-related problems 
anymore.  Anybody who works on Windows 95 and has upgraded to DJGPP 
v2.01, should now consider setting LFN=y on their AUTOEXEC.BAT file.
